فی لوو

مرجع دانلود فایل ,تحقیق , پروژه , پایان نامه , فایل فلش گوشی

فی لوو

مرجع دانلود فایل ,تحقیق , پروژه , پایان نامه , فایل فلش گوشی

بانک اطلاعات XML - فایل ورد- 103 صفحه

اختصاصی از فی لوو بانک اطلاعات XML - فایل ورد- 103 صفحه دانلود با لینک مستقیم و پر سرعت .

اکثر نرم‌افزارهای کاربردی تجاری، سیستم‌های تبادل داده، و شرکت‌های مختلف داده‌های ساختیافته‌ی خود را در بانک‌های اطلاعات رابطه‌ای نگهداری می‌کنند. بانک‌های اطلاعات رابطه‌ای نمونه خوبی از بانک‌های اطلاعات ساختیافته هستند. بانک‌های اطلاعات نیمه ساختیافته مشابه بانک‌های سنتی شِمای ثابتی ندارند. داده‌های نیمه ساختیافته، خود تعریف می‌باشند و می‌توانند مدل ناهمگون‌تری نسبت به داده‌های ساختیافته داشته باشند. زبان نشانه‌گذاری توسعه‌پذیر XML تکنیک مناسبی برای مدل‌سازی چنین داده‌هایی است [1]، هر چند داده‌های ساختیافته و غیرساختیافته نیز می‌تواند در قالب XML ذخیره شود. نمایش داده‌های غیر ساختیافته به صورت XML قابلیت‌های بسیاری را در اختیار کاربران می‌گذارد. ویژگی غیر ساختیافته بودن اطلاعات و انعطاف‌پذیری XML و همچنین همه‌گیر شدن استفاده از آن باعث شده است که در بانک‌های اطلاعات نیز مورد توجه قرار گیرد. در این میان دسترسی به اطلاعات و امنیت اطلاعات مبادله شده بسیار مورد توجه می‌باشد.

جهت برقراری امنیت در بانک اطلاعات XML مدل‌ها، مکانیزم‌ها و روش‌هایی وجود دارد. در حال حاضر تنها مدل‌هایی که در برقراری امنیت در بانک اطلاعات XML استفاده می‌شود مدل‌های کنترل دسترسی می‌باشند. مطابقت مدل‌های کنترل دسترسی با مستندات XML و نیز چگونگی استفاده از این مدل‌ها در بانک اطلاعات XML در این پایان‌نامه تشریح شده است.

بیشتر کنترل‌های دسترسی مرسوم شامل لیست‌های کنترل دسترسی [2]، لیست‌های قابلیت [3] و ماتریس‌‌های کنترل دسترسی [4] هستند. هنگامی که درباره امنیت یک سیستم صحبت می‌شود "کنترل دسترسی" جنبه‌های بسیاری را شامل می‌شود. کنترل دسترسی باید رسا و قابل فهم باشد و بتواند امنیت دسترسی به داده‌های مستقر در یک مکان را پشتیبانی نماید. همچنین در بسیاری از سیستم‌ها همچون سیستم‌های تراکنشی تجاری و بایگانی‌های پزشکی که شامل داده‌های حساس می‌باشند، کنترل دسترسی در پایین‌ترین سطح (عنصر و یا صفت) مورد نیاز است.

کارهای بسیار زیادی برای توصیف کنترل دسترسی روی مستندات XML از چند سال قبل انجام شده است. برخی از این کوشش‌ها عبارتند از: تعریف و اجرای خط‌مشئ‌های کنترل دسترسی بر روی منابع XML [5]، کنترل دسترسی به مستندات XML توسط تعیین سطوح مجوزها و خط‌مشئ‌های انتشار مجوزها [6]، توصیف کنترل دسترسی برای اسناد XML که ارتباط معنایی با هم دارند [22] و تعریف یک سیستم کنترل دسترسی در پایین‌ترین سطح  برای مستندات XML [7]. کنترل دسترسی در پایین‌ترین سطح شامل توصیف موضوع‌های مجوز (کاربران یا گروه‌های کاربری و یا کامپیوترها)، اشیاء مورد دسترسی (المان‌ها و محتوای المان‌ها) و تعیین مجوزهای دسترسی می‌باشد. تمرکز در این کار عموماً بر روی توصیف یک زبان برای تعیین محدودیت‌های کنترل دسترسی به مستندات XML و همچنین توصیف انواع مختلف خصوصیات و خط‌مشئ‌های مرتبط با آن می‌باشد.

در این پایان‌نامه روشی جدید مبتنی بر نگاشت بیتی  [8] و تابع دستور  [9] جهت کنترل دسترسی در بانک اطلاعات XML پیشنهاد شده است. در روش پیشنهادی کنترل دسترسی را در پایین‌ترین سطح ایجاد می‌کنیم. همچنین در روش پیشنهادی سعی شده است که کنترل دسترسی بامعنی ایجاد گردد. کنترل دسترسی با معنی را با استفاده از الگوریتمی که نقش‌ها را به نگاشت بیتی تبدیل می‌کند مهیا می‌کنیم. در این روش تلاش شده است که مشکلات و نواقص روش تابع دستور و نگاشت بیتی مرتفع گردد.

در فصل اول این پایان‌نامه پس از معرفی اجمالی بانک اطلاعات XML ، به امنیت در بانک اطلاعات XML می‌پردازیم. در فصل دوم مدل‌های کنترل دسترسی که برای بانک اطلاعات XML معرفی شده‌اند را بررسی می‌کنیم. در فصل سوم روش پیشنهادی ارائه می‌گردد. در فصل چهارم به پیاده‌سازی و ارزیابی روش پیشنهادی می‌پردازیم، و مقایسه‌ای بین مدل‌های مختلف کنترل دسترسی و روش پیشنهادی جهت استفاده در بانک‌های اطلاعات XML انجام خواهد گرفت. در فصل پایانی به نتیجه‌گیری و کارهای آتی می‌پردازیم.


دانلود با لینک مستقیم


بانک اطلاعات XML - فایل ورد- 103 صفحه

ترجمه مقاله A high concurrency XPath-based locking protocol for XML databases

اختصاصی از فی لوو ترجمه مقاله A high concurrency XPath-based locking protocol for XML databases دانلود با لینک مستقیم و پر سرعت .

عنوان انگلیسی : A high concurrency XPath-based locking protocol for XML databases

عنوان فارسی : پروتکل قفل گذاری بر مبنای XPath، با همزمانی بالا برای پایگاه داده های XML

Abstract
Providing efficient access to XML documents becomes crucial in XML database systems. More and more concurrency control protocols for XML database systems were proposed in the past few years. Being an important language for addressing data in XML documents, XPath expressions are the basis of several query languages, such as XQurey and XSLT. In this paper, we propose a lock-based concurrency control protocol, called XLP, for transactions accessing XML data by the XPath model. XLP is based on the XPath model and has the features of rich lock modes, low lock conflict and lock conversion. XLP is also proved to ensure conflict serializability. In sum, there are three major contributions in this paper. The proposed XLP supports most XPath axes, rather than simple path expressions only. Conflict conditions and rules in the XPath model are analyzed and derived. Moreover, a lightweighted lock mode, P-lock, is invented and integrated into XLP for better concurrency.

تعداد صفحات انگلیسی : 9 صفحه

عنوان فارسی : پروتکل قفل گذاری بر مبنای XPath، با همزمانی بالا برای پایگاه داده های XML

چکیده:

فراهم ساختن بستری  مناسب در جهت دسترسی موثر به اسناد XML، به یک امر بسیار مهم در سیستم های پایگاه داده ی XMLتبدیل شده است. در سال های اخیر، پروتکل های کنترل زیادی برای  سیستم های پایگاه داده ی XMLپیشنهاد شده اند. عبارات XPath، که یک زبان مهم برای کار با اسناد XMLمی­باشد، اساس و پایه ی زبان های پرس و جوی متعدد، از قبیل XQuery و XSLTرا تشکیل می­دهند. در این مقاله، ما یک پروتکل کنترل همزمانی  بر مبنای قفل گذاری ، که XLPنام دارد را، برای تراکنش هایی که توسط مدل XPath، به داده های XMLدسترسی دارند، ارائه می­دهیم.XLPبر مبنای مدل XPath بودهو دارای ویژگی هایی از قبیل مدهای قفل گذاری غنی،تعارض قفل پایین و تبدیل قفل می­باشد. همچنین اثبات شده است که XLPقابلیت تسلسل  تعارض را حتمی می­کند. به طور خلاصه، سه سهم و همبخشی اساسی در این مقاله وجود دارد.  XLPبجایپشتیبانی ازفقط یک عبارت مسیر منفرد، از اغلب محورهای XLPپشتیبانی می­کند. شرایط تعارض و قوانین در مدل XPathآنالیز شده و مورد استنتاج قرار گرفته اند. علاوه بر این، یک مد قفل گذاری سبک، تحت نام p-lock، به منظور همزمانی بهتر، طراحی و  در داخل XLP ادغام شده است.

تعداد صفحات ترجمه فارسی : 28 صفحه

در صورت هر گونه مشکل در دریافت فایل ها با شماره زیر تماس بگیرید :

09358978227 - خانم زمانی


دانلود با لینک مستقیم


ترجمه مقاله A high concurrency XPath-based locking protocol for XML databases

تحقیق درباره آشنایی با XML و کاربرد آن

اختصاصی از فی لوو تحقیق درباره آشنایی با XML و کاربرد آن دانلود با لینک مستقیم و پر سرعت .

تحقیق درباره آشنایی با XML و کاربرد آن


تحقیق درباره آشنایی با XML و کاربرد آن

فرمت فایل : word (قابل ویرایش) تعداد صفحات : 41 صفحه

 

 

 

 

 

 

 

 

 

فهرست

   - معرفی وب جهانی 5  

      - تاریخچة صفحة وب جهانی6

      - اصطلاحات وب جهانی6       - محتویات وب7       - بعضی از کاربردهای وب جهانی8

      - اصول طراحی صفحات وب8

      - مراحل طراحی صفحات وب10

      - ویژگی های چند نوع صفحات وب11

      - روشهای طراحی صفحه وب11

      - نکته ای در مورد طراحی12

      - ساختار (Hyper Text Markup Language ) HTML 12

HTML - فیزیکی و منطقی12

      - تایپ و اجرای دستورات HTML 13

      - شکل کلی دستورات و برنامه HTML13

      - پیوند در HTML 15

      - تصاویر و HTML16

      - لیستها در HTML17

      - ایجاد پرشسنامه در صفحه 18

      - زبانهای اسکریپتی و HTML18

      - XML فراتر از HTML (Extension Markup Language) 20

      - رابط بین HTML ،SGML  و XML 20

      - مقدمات XML 22

      - اسناد معتبر 24

      - راههای استفاده از XML25

      - XML برای فایلهای داده26

      - قرار دادن XML در اسناد HTML 27

      - تبدیل XML به HTML27

      - نمایش اسناد XML توسط CSS و XSL 27

- بازنویسی HTML به صورت XML28

      - پیش بینی آینده XML29

- منابع31

 

 

üمعرفی وب جهانی                               

وب جهانی بخشی از اینترنت است که یک مدل ارتباطی را مشخص می کند . بر روی وب جهانی اطلاعاتی وجود دارد که تنها با یک کلیک کردن در اختیارتان خواهد بود . وبهامنابع اطلاعاتی در اینترنت هستند . وب سایت  صفحة وب متفاوت است . وب سایت ممکن است شامل چندین صفحه ، فایل ، تصویر ، صوت و غیره باشد .پس هر وب سایت متشکل از صفحات مختلفی است که یکی از آنها به عنوان صفحة اصلی شناخته می شود.

صفحات هر سایت وب ، بر روی کامپیوتر قرار دارد که به مشتریان وب خدمات ارائه می کند . این کامپیوتر می تواند یک کامپیوتر خصوصی یا یک کارگزار شبکه باشد  که برای امور دیگر نیز مورد استفاده قرار می گیرد . به هر حال ، این کامپیوتر بایدبه اندازة کافی بزرگ بوده قابلیت سرویسدهی به درخواستهای همزمان را دارا باشد .شکل زیر نمونه ای از پوشه ها و پرونده های داخل وب سایت را نشان می دهد.


دانلود با لینک مستقیم


تحقیق درباره آشنایی با XML و کاربرد آن